## Add LRU cache layer for tile renderer

Adds a two-tier cache in front of the Quivertile renderer. Hot tiles stay in memory; warm tiles spill to disk with TTL eviction. Cuts p95 render latency roughly 40% in staging.

No schema changes. Rollback is a config flag (`tile_cache.enabled=false`). Watch eviction-rate alerts for the first hour after deploy; if churn spikes, bump the memory tier first.

The defaults below are what we validated in staging.

tuning table, kawep-tawif:
CAPS = {
    "olidor": 80,
    "belion": 7,
    "quenys": 225,
    "druox": 839,
    "fraath": 482,
}

TICKET KSK-2241 — Watchdog restarts kiosk app mid-transaction

Product: Fennimore Self-Serve Kiosk, lobby units only.
Severity: High.

Watchdog treats the payment screen's long-poll as a hang and kills the app after 90s, dropping the customer's cart. Happens on slow upstream responses only. Workaround for support: advise staff to restart the unit and re-ring the order. Fix raises the watchdog threshold to 300s during checkout and adds a heartbeat from the payment module. Patched units report the token below on boot.

build token for fajop-bawif: htk9_96d65e784

14:22 — Support began receiving reports that cancelled orders were reappearing in customer histories on Pinefort Checkout. Investigation showed the soft-delete flag on the orders table was being cleared by a backfill script intended for address normalization. The script was halted at 14:41 and affected rows re-flagged by 15:10. No orders were hard-deleted, so refunds remained intact. Customers may still see stale cached views for up to an hour. The remediation run is identified by the token below.

session token of yageg-kagap = htk9_89026285c

## Environments

The Brambleview kiosk watchdog runs in three environments: dev, staging, and fleet. It restarts the kiosk shell if heartbeats stop for 30 seconds and reboots the device after three consecutive failures. Staging mirrors fleet hardware. Each environment's watchdog instance starts with the following configuration.

config for hawef-tadug:
oliwyn:
  log_level: info
  metrics_host: metrics.oliwyn.lumiclabs.internal
  pool_size: 32